Director (known for Delhi Drift ) uses the frame to contrast the "inside" and "outside." Inside Shobha’s home: dim, cluttered with unused fine china, silent. Outside: fluorescent malls, relentless traffic, the shrill sound of pressure horns. The 2023 release also aligns with the rise of "Middle-Class Noir"—a genre NeonX has been pioneering. Unlike the glitzy gangsters of Mumbai or the drug dens of Delhi, the danger in "Aunty Ji" is in the mundane: a WhatsApp forward, a judgmental neighbor’s stare, a husband’s silent indifference. NeonX has built a reputation for a specific visual grammar—heavy on ambient lighting, wide shots of urban sprawl, and a synth-wave soundtrack that feels jarringly cool against the backdrop of a vegetable market.
